Assay Detail

CHEMBL4731311

Review assay metadata, readout intent, target linkage, and publication context from the same page.

Binding
Agonist activity at Prolink1-tagged human GPR18 receptor expressed in CHO cells assessed as induction of beta-arrestin recruitment by measuring 2-(3-(6-(4-chlorophenoxy)hexyloxy)benzylidene)-6,7-dihydro-2H-imidazo[2,1-b][1,3]thiazin-3(5H)-one IC50 at 1 uM after 90 mins by beta-galactosidase based topcount luminescence analysis
